(March 24, 2022, 1:25 PM EDT) -- PROVIDENCE, R.I. — Opioid makers Teva Pharmaceuticals Co. and Allergan Inc. have agreed to pay $28.5 million cash and $78.5 million in opioid antidote and abuse treatment to settle Rhode Island’s...
Opioid Makers Teva, Allergan Pay $28.5M In Cash, $78.5M In Drugs To Rhode Island
